1950 Ford Italmeccanica IT160 news, pictures, and information

Coupe
Designer: Pininfarina
Chassis Num: 496252024
 
Sold for $143,000 at 2010 RM Auctions.
This Coupe was to be produced by Italmeccanica of Torino, Italy. It was a sports car that combined the best of European cars with that of American vehicles. Its design and performance were that of a European vehicle but the ease of maintenance of an American vehicle.

The IT160 was powered by a Ford Flathead V8 engine with two-barrel carburation. The prototype car had a Cadillac power-plant. Top speed on the prototype car was in the neighborhood of 140 mph and could race from zero-to-sixty in ten seconds.

The IT160 had a three-speed column-mounted manual transmission and four-wheel mechanical drum brakes. The design of the aluminum body is credited to the coachbuilding firm of Stabilimenti Farina.

This example is painted a metallic red/copper with red vinyl and ivory cloth interior and tan headliner. It is believed that this car is mostly original with upgrades installed as needed. Inside, the dash has Brevettato gauges including tachometer and speedometer. There is an AM radio and a wire-bound two-spoke steering wheel.

In 2010, this car was offered for sale at the Sports & Classics of Monterey presented by RM Auctions. It was estimated to sell for $60,000 - $100,000 and offered without reserve. As bidding came to a close, the car had been sold for the sum of $143,000, inclusive of buyer's premium.
